svn commit: r331923 - head/games/cgoban
Dmitry Marakasov
amdmi3 at FreeBSD.org
Tue Oct 29 02:08:54 UTC 2013
Author: amdmi3
Date: Tue Oct 29 02:08:54 2013
New Revision: 331923
URL: http://svnweb.freebsd.org/changeset/ports/331923
Log:
- Support staging
- Respect CFLAGS
- Remove unneeded USE_GMAKE
Modified:
head/games/cgoban/Makefile
Modified: head/games/cgoban/Makefile
==============================================================================
--- head/games/cgoban/Makefile Tue Oct 29 02:07:34 2013 (r331922)
+++ head/games/cgoban/Makefile Tue Oct 29 02:08:54 2013 (r331923)
@@ -10,20 +10,19 @@ MASTER_SITES= SF/${PORTNAME}1/${PORTNAME
MAINTAINER= amdmi3 at FreeBSD.org
COMMENT= Internet Go Server client and game editor
-USE_GMAKE= yes
GNU_CONFIGURE= yes
USE_XORG= x11 ice sm
-MAN6= cgoban.6
-PLIST_FILES= bin/cgoban
+PLIST_FILES= bin/cgoban \
+ man/man6/cgoban.6.gz
-NO_STAGE= yes
post-patch:
@${REINPLACE_CMD} -e 's|/usr/bin/gnugo|${LOCALBASE}/bin/gnugo|' ${WRKSRC}/src/cgoban.c
- @${REINPLACE_CMD} -e 's|linux/soundcard.h|sys/soundcard.h|' ${WRKSRC}/configure
+ @${REINPLACE_CMD} -e 's|linux/soundcard.h|sys/soundcard.h|; \
+ /CFLAGS='\''-O2/ d' ${WRKSRC}/configure
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/src/cgoban ${PREFIX}/bin
- ${INSTALL_MAN} ${WRKSRC}/man6/cgoban.6 ${MANPREFIX}/man/man6
+ ${INSTALL_PROGRAM} ${WRKSRC}/src/cgoban ${STAGEDIR}${PREFIX}/bin/
+ ${INSTALL_MAN} ${WRKSRC}/man6/cgoban.6 ${STAGEDIR}${MAN6PREFIX}/man/man6/
.include <bsd.port.mk>
More information about the svn-ports-all
mailing list